Clear sound
With Clear Sound, you improve the sound for speech. Ideal for
news programmes. You can switch the speech improvement on
or off.
To switch on or off . . .
1 - Press  and select Setup and press OK.
2 - Select TV settings > Sound > Advanced > Clear Sound.
3 - Press  (right) and select On or Off.
4 - Press , repeatedly if necessary, to close the menu.

Select a wireless speaker
When a wireless speaker is paired with the TV, you can select
the speaker to play the TV sound in Setup menu. If you
connected several wireless speaker systems, you can switch
between the different wireless speakers in the Sound
output menu.
To select a wireless speaker to play the TV sound...
1 - Press  and select Setup and press OK.
2 - Select TV settings > Sound > Sound output.
3 - Press  (right) and select Wireless sound.
4 - Select the name of the wireless speaker and press OK. The
TV speakers will switch off. If you select a wireless subwoofer
the TV speakers stay switched on.
5 - Press , repeatedly if necessary, to close the menu.
To switch to wireless speakers in the Speakers menu...
1 - While watching TV, press .
2 - Select Speakers and select the name of the wireless speaker
and press OK.
3 - Press , repeatedly if necessary, to close the menu.

Remove a wireless speaker
You can unpair and remove a wireless speaker from the list of
paired speakers.
To unpair and remove a wireless speaker...
1 - Press  and select Setup and press OK.
2 - Select TV settings > Sound > Wireless sound.
3 - Select the name of the wireless speaker and press  (right).
4 - Select Remove speaker and press OK. The wireless speaker
is removed from the list.
5 - Press , repeatedly if necessary, to close the menu.
